In This Role, Your Responsibilities Will Be:
As a Software Group Manager in R&D, your responsibilities include the following:
- Lead a team of 8-10 highly skilled software engineers working in the Platform R&D department in an agile setup.
- Drive the team to ensure all business results are met, such as delivering new software features, enabling new hardware support, sustaining, involved in researching/defining strategic direction of software, and helping support team resolve customer critical issues.
- Manage continuous delivery of projects by driving project schedules through both direct ownership and delegation to team members.
- Collaborate with other teams to ensure customer success.
- Interact with technical leaders, managers & product managers to define, direct, and complete the evolution of software and hardware strategy.
- Mentor, develop and grow the career of team members.
- Effectively communicate with all product-line collaborators including upper management.
Who You Are:
You are a leader who is self- driven, shows tremendous amount of initiative and gracefully handles ambiguity. You possess strong leadership and skills and have a consistent track record of developing and implementing strategies to achieve organizational objectives.
For This Role, You Will Need:
- B.E/ B.Tech/ M.Tech/ MCA in Computer Science/ Electronics and Communications
- 6-12 years of industry experience.
- Prior experience of managing a team.
- Demonstrated understanding with the following technologies:
- Hands on experience working with C#, .net framework, .net core.
- Object Oriented Programming
- Design Principles
- Software Architecture.
- Agile project management
- Experience with C++ and Linux development is a plus.
- Experience in leading the team to deliver project specs and deadlines.
- Clear and effective communication. Excels at conveying and communicating messages at the appropriate level of detail within a team/function/department.
- Strong sense of ownership.
- Effective in collaborating beyond department boundaries.
- Experience in people management and relevant operational tasks, such as setting goals, effective in coaching/growing team members, fostering a conducive work environment, conducting job interviews, etc.
